Introduction to Class A2 Fireproof Aluminum Composite Panels

The Class A2 fireproof aluminum composite panel has emerged as a critical building material, combining structural versatility with stringent safety standards. Engineered to resist fire penetration and curb the spread of flames, these panels occupy a unique position in modern construction, addressing regulatory imperatives and growing stakeholder demands for resilient façades. As urban centers expand and building codes evolve, decision-makers require products that not only deliver aesthetic appeal but also uphold the highest levels of passive fire protection.

This material’s composition-comprising two thin aluminum sheets bonded to a mineral core-ensures both lightweight performance and enhanced fire performance classified under the A2 European standard. Its adaptability spans high-rise façades, interior partitions, and branded signage, offering a seamless integration of form and function. Furthermore, ongoing innovation in coating technology and surface finishes has broadened design possibilities, enabling architects and engineers to align fire safety with creative expression.

Against this backdrop, industry leaders must navigate a landscape shaped by regulatory shifts, trade tensions, and evolving customer expectations. Transformative Shifts in the Fireproof Composite Panel Landscape

In recent years, the Class A2 fireproof aluminum composite panel sector has undergone transformative shifts driven by regulatory updates, sustainability imperatives, and technological breakthroughs. Stricter building codes in key markets have elevated fire performance from a differentiator to a baseline requirement, prompting manufacturers to refine core compositions and validate compliance through rigorous testing.

Simultaneously, demand for eco-friendly materials has pushed producers to source recycled aluminum and low-emission binders, aligning product portfolios with circular-economy objectives. Advancements in coating technologies-ranging from advanced polyvinylidene fluoride formulations to next-generation laminates-have enhanced durability, color retention, and resistance to environmental pollutants.

Moreover, digital tools such as BIM (Building Information Modeling) and virtual prototyping now streamline project workflows, allowing specifiers to simulate panel performance under fire scenarios and optimize façade assemblies for thermal efficiency. Collectively, these developments are redefining stakeholder expectations and reshaping supply chains, ushering in a new era of innovation and resilience.

Cumulative Impact of United States Tariffs in 2025

The imposition of new United States tariffs on aluminum products in early 2025 has exerted notable pressure on the Class A2 fireproof aluminum composite panel market. These measures, targeting both primary and semi-finished aluminum, have elevated input costs across the supply chain, squeezing margins for downstream fabricators and façade consultants.

Consequently, many suppliers have adapted by localizing production, securing bilateral supply agreements, or negotiating cost-pass-through strategies with contractors. Some fabricators have accelerated investments in domestic extrusion and milling capabilities to mitigate import dependencies, while others have diversified procurement toward regions unaffected by the levies.

Despite short-term cost volatility, the tariff environment has catalyzed supply-chain resilience and stimulated partnerships between material producers and system integrators. Through collaborative initiatives, stakeholders are exploring optimized panel compositions and modular assembly techniques to offset tariff impacts without compromising fire performance or architectural versatility.

Key Segmentation Insights

A multi-dimensional segmentation framework reveals critical insights into market dynamics and growth opportunities. Based on product variety, panels differentiated by coating type-encompassing laminating, polyester, and polyvinylidene fluoride-cater to diverse performance and aesthetic requirements. Surface treatments further refine appeal, spanning brushed textures, marbleized effects, high-gloss mirror finishes, and warm wooden grains. Thickness options from 3 mm to categories of 5 mm and 6 mm and above enable specifiers to balance curvature, wind-load resistance, and material economy.

Application segmentation highlights the predominance of building façades, which subdivide into commercial, institutional, and residential projects. Within institutional applications, government facilities, hospitals, and schools demand rigorous fire containment measures. Interior decoration segments, including ceiling and wall panel installations, capitalize on the material’s decorative range and acoustic properties. Signage applications leverage the panels’ lightweight rigidity and surface consistency for brand messaging.

End-user analysis underscores the construction industry as the primary adopter, bifurcating into commercial and residential construction sectors. The industrial sector follows with manufacturing plants and warehouse facilities demanding durable, fire-resistant cladding. Meanwhile, the retail sector-comprising retail chains and shopping malls-prioritizes design flexibility and rapid installation.

Material type distinctions between recycled aluminum and virgin aluminum reflect growing environmental scrutiny, with recycled content increasingly influencing procurement policies. Installation methods, including adhesives, glazing systems, and mechanical fasteners, offer varying degrees of structural integration and reversibility, affecting labor costs and maintenance cycles. Fire safety classifications A2-S1 and A2-S2 provide specifiers with graded non-combustible options to satisfy regional codes. Lastly, surface design options in metallic colors, solid hues, and stone patterns enable architects to achieve signature façades while meeting fire performance mandates.

Key Regional Insights

Regional dynamics shape the global trajectory of Class A2 fireproof aluminum composite panels. In the Americas, rigorous adoption of North American fire safety standards and investments in high-rise construction have driven demand for non-combustible cladding solutions, prompting local producers to expand capacity and pursue certification partnerships.

Across Europe, the Middle East, and Africa, legacy markets benefit from mature regulatory frameworks, but continue to optimize installation practices and supply-chain efficiency. Here, emphasis on energy performance and historic-preservation projects encourages tailored panel solutions that marry fire safety with heritage aesthetics.

In Asia-Pacific, rapid urbanization and infrastructure initiatives underpin robust expansion, especially in metropolitan corridors. Governments are revising façade regulations in response to high-profile fire incidents, accelerating the transition toward A2 classifications. Simultaneously, Southeast Asian manufacturers are leveraging cost advantages to serve both regional and export markets, intensifying competitive dynamics.

Key Companies Insights

A diverse cohort of manufacturers and system integrators anchors the competitive landscape for fireproof composite panels. Leading innovators such as 3A Composites and Alucobond have established reputations for advanced coating technologies and global distribution networks. ALPI Panels and Alstone drive specialized product lines with emphasis on sustainable cores, while Alstrong Enterprises India and Foshan Shunde Goodwill Metal Work Co., Ltd. capitalize on cost-competitive regional capabilities to serve burgeoning Asia-Pacific demand.

Alubond U.S.A and Arconic maintain strong positions in North America, combining extensive aluminum processing expertise with façade-engineering services. Elval Colour S.A. and Jyi Shyang Industrial leverage proprietary surface finishes to differentiate across European and Southeast Asian markets. Meanwhile, Mulk Holdings International, Pinnacle Infotech Solutions, and Viva Composite Panel Pvt. Ltd. demonstrate agility through modular solutions and rapid-turnaround project support, underpinned by localized manufacturing footprints.
